EXTRA CREAMY ALMONDMILK vs. EXTRA CREAMY OAT OATMILK, EXTRA CREAMY
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.
EXTRA CREAMY OAT OATMILK, EXTRA CREAMY has the most protein of the foods compared, at 0.83 g per 100g.
| Nutrient | EXTRA CREAMY ALMONDMILK | EXTRA CREAMY OAT OATMILK, EXTRA CREAMY |
|---|---|---|
| Protein | 0.42 G | 0.83 G |
| Total lipid (fat) | 1.5 G | 2.5 G |
| Carbohydrate, by difference | 2.5 G | 5 G |
| Energy | 25 KCAL | 46 KCAL |
| Total Sugars | 2.1 G | 1.7 G |
| Fiber, total dietary | 0.4 G | 0.4 G |
| Calcium, Ca | 183 MG | 108 MG |
| Iron, Fe | 0.08 MG | 0.17 MG |
| Potassium, K | 29 MG | 154 MG |
| Sodium, Na | 58 MG | 48 MG |
| Sugars, added | 2.1 G | 1.7 G |
| Cholesterol | 0 MG | 0 MG |
| Fatty acids, total trans | 0 G | 0 G |
| Fatty acids, total saturated | 0 G | 0.21 G |
